Smith, Ross Macpherson (Lieutenant, KBE, MC, DFC, AIF, No. 1 Sqn, AFC b.1892 - d.1922)
Description
Handwritten report by Lieutenant Ross Macpherson Smith (later Sir Ross Smith), concerning an aerial reconnaissance mission over central Sinai, February 1917.
"OC Northern Column
We have been along the AKABA Road for about 30 miles. No sign of the enemy and no life of any sort seen. Very barren country and no water along the track. The telegraph line is down and most of the poles have been pulled up.
Ross Smith, Lt.
18/2/17
0800
Received W. Grant, Lieut-Col., NEKHL."
